20110042027 | REFINING SEGMENT FOR PULP PROCESSING WITH A DEFLECTOR ARRANGEMENT ATTACHED AT THE BARS SURFACES - A refining segment intended for refiners of disc-type for working fibrous material. A first portion has a first pattern of coarse bars and a second portion has a second pattern of fine bars. The second portion is positioned outside the first portion. The second pattern has a higher density of bars than the first pattern. The refining segment has a deflector arrangement protruding from a bar surface of the coarse bar. The bar surface faces the rotational direction. The deflector arrangement has a deflector surface directing a flow of fibrous material away from the bar surface. A refining apparatus has two opposing rotatable refining discs, separated by a refiner gap. At least one of the two refining discs has the above described patterns and deflector arrangements. | 02-24-2011 |
20110162814 | REFINER STEAM SEPARATION SYSTEM FOR REDUCTION OF DRYER EMISSIONS - A refiner steam separation system according to the present invention includes a blowline for transporting a mixture of fiber material from a refiner to an inlet of a steam separator. Waste steam is discharged from the separator through a waste steam outlet. Cleaned fiber material is discharged from the separator through an exit, which prevents a substantial portion of the waste steam from passing through the exit. A relay pipe communicates with the exit and a dryer duct, and transports cleaned fiber material therebetween. A resin input communicates with the relay pipe, and supplies resin therein. The resin is mixed with the cleaned fiber material prior to the cleaned fiber material being dried in the dryer duct. The present invention is also directed to a method of reducing VOC emissions generated during refining cellulosic fibrous material. | 07-07-2011 |

20120138250 | PULP MAKING DEVICE OF USED PAPER RECYCLING APPARATUS AND USED PAPER RECYCLING APPARATUS - A pulp making technology for realizing a used paper recycling apparatus of furniture size that can be installed in a small shop, room or the like. Having a beating machine provided with a pair of beating disks disposed oppositely to each other in a relatively rotatable manner at a close distance, this beating machine has a tiny beating gap, between the pair of beating disks, for executing the beating process of at least two continuous stages from a rough beating process to a finish beating process, and the beating gap starts at a supply port formed in a central part of the fixed side beating disk, and ends at a discharge port formed on the outer peripheral edge of the beating disks. Therefore, even in a very small beating process space contained in an apparatus space of furniture size, smooth and highly efficient beating of high processing capacity is realized without causing clogging of used paper. | 06-07-2012 |

20140374047 | PAPER RECYCLING DEVICE AND PAPER RECYCLING METHOD - A paper recycling device includes a dry type defibrator unit, a first transport unit, a classifier unit, and a paper forming unit. The first transport unit is configured to transport using air flow the defibrated material after being defibrated by the dry type defibrator unit. The classifier unit is configured classify by an air flow the defibrated material after being transported by the first transport unit. The paper forming unit is configured to form second paper with the defibrated material after being classified by the classifier unit. The first transport unit includes a transport pipe configured to move the defibrated material, with a cross section surface area of a portion of the transport pipe on a side closer to the classifier unit being smaller than a cross section surface area of a portion of the transport pipe on a side closer to the dry type defibrator. | 12-25-2014 |
